Step1: Recall area formula
The area formula for a rectangle is $A = l\times w$, where $l$ is the length and $w$ is the width.
Step2: Identify length and width
Here, $l=\frac{1}{2}\text{ cm}$ and $w = \frac{3}{10}\text{ cm}$.
Step3: Calculate area
$A=\frac{1}{2}\times\frac{3}{10}=\frac{1\times3}{2\times10}=\frac{3}{20}\text{ cm}^2$.
